Promotions have begun recently for actor-filmmaker Kamal Haasan’s most eagerly awaited spy thriller on global terrorism, Vishwaroopam 2. The film is slated to hit the screens on August 10.
Until now, there have been speculations that Kamal will be retiring from movies after he wraps up Vishwaroopam 2 and Indian 2. But Kamal’s statement in a latest interview gives a big hope for his fans. Kamal said that he may continue to act in movies in future despite being active in politics.
“I will stop acting the day I feel that my acting assignments are becoming a hindrance to my political commitments,” said Kamal, further adding that the legendary MGR successfully juggled films and politics several decades ago.
